  • Abstract
    The supply chains environment is changing, and organizations are facing pressures, which means that vulnerability to disturbances is increasing. In this context, it is crucial for supply chain (SC) survival that managers identify the vulnerability of SCs to disturbance in a proactive manner. A fundamental prerequisite for identifying SC vulnerabilities is an understanding of the network that connects a business to its suppliers and to its customers. Therefore, to achieve this objective, SC mapping needs to be performed. After that, it will be possible to identify the vulnerability of the SC to disturbances, and to define strategic or operational policies to reduce the effects of these disturbances on the SC. The main purpose of this paper is to show that the mapping of the SC allows identify the specific vulnerabilities of a SC to disturbances. An illustrative case study is developed. The mapping process is performed using Value Stream Mapping.
